A Positive Path for Spiritual Living August 2018 Minister s Message "Sometimes you just have to do the right thing - no matter how you feel." You and I want the best that life has to offer; do we not? We want the winning lottery numbers to come to us in a dream, we want the best-looking thing around to notice and find us irresistible, and so on. We want access to all the good stuff and when we don't have it, when we don't get it, we wonder why God isn't answering our prayers. Here is the reason why we don't always get what we want; it is because we don't give the best of ourselves to life and others. We cut corners, we don't give, we don't show up, we look for loopholes to get out of doing what we could do and it is then that the universe reflects back to us who and what we are in the moment. It isn't that God or the Universe isn't answering our prayers - it is simply that you and I are a reflection of who we are and our current consciousness. Stop blaming God and let's begin to own up to our behaviors. Let us review the principles yet again: We can't get or receive if we aren't giving! Look for the loophole all you want - it is a Universal law. If we don't treat others well - we won't be treated well by others; see how basic these principles are? If we don't forgive - we won't be forgiven. If we don't honor our agreements - agreements made with us won't be honored either. If we harbor anger and resentment - it is our job to clean it up. Whining and complaining won't shift the situation until we shift. Sometimes no matter how upset or hurt we may be we are called to do the right thing. Lick our wounds for awhile if we must - but at some point we are called as spiritual beings to attempt a healing. As we give - as we attempt - so shall we receive. Wherever we are currently - we must do the right thing. A friend of mine used to say "get over your silly self!" I hear that often in my mind and smile. Do the right thing! It is always worth it. How to Speak Unity Mary Enfinger leads a discussion class on Thursday nights in August at 6:30 p.m. Using Temple Hayes book How to Speak Unity. When friends and family ask you, What is Unity? are you clear in your answer? Join us as we look at this little book subtitled, A Seekers Guide to the basic concepts and terms that define this practical Spiritual lifestyle. Bring your questions, opinions, and an open mind to explore Unity concepts joyfully with others. The book is required, so order it now! Books may be ordered when you sign up for the class on Sunday mornings in the Sanctuary. Orders will cutoff on July 22, 2018. Mary Enfinger is a Licensed Unity Teacher. Unity of Pensacola first encouraged Mary to begin her study when she was team leader for the Children's Ministry. She was a member of the first class qualifying as a "Spiritual Educator" for the young people of Unity in June 1993. She completed her licensing requirements to become a Licensed Unity Teacher in January 1997. Since then, she has served at Unity of Gulf Breeze and is currently serving at Unity of Pensacola. UNITY OF PENSACOLA CELEBRATES UNITY WORLD DAY OF PRAYER SEPTEMBER 12-13, 2018 TWENTY-FIVE YEARS AGO, WORLD DAY OF PRAYER BEGAN. THIS YEAR WE CELEBRATE A QUARTER CENTURY OF FOCUSED PRAYER WITH INDIVIDU- ALS FROM AROUND THE GLOBE. THIS YEAR WE ALSO HONOR THE THEME: BE STILL AND KNOW!" IN PENSACOLA WE WILL COME TOGETHER IN OUR SANCTUARY AT 7:00 PM ON SEPTEMBER 12 TO VIEW (LIVE STREAM) SILENT UNITY'S OPENING SERVICE FROM THE UNITY VILLAGE ACTIVITIES CENTER WITH THE KEYNOTE ADDRESS. THEN AROUND 8:30, (DURING THE CANDLELIGHT WALK TO THE SILENT UNITY CHAPEL) WE WILL BEGIN OUR PRAYER VIGIL. LYNN BALL JACKSON WILL PLAY CRYSTAL BOWLS TO RAISE THE VIBRATION FOLLOWED BY AN OPPOR- TUNIY TO SIT IN THE SILENCE AND AFFIRM WITH OTHERS AROUND THE WORLD, I AM A HEALING PRESENCE.
